Monkey App - Legitimate or Rip-off?
The surge of apps for teens has sparked concerns about safety. Among these, the Monkey application has attracted significant focus. Is it a genuine tool for communication, or is it a tricky ploy? Early assessments often highlight its interesting live video chat, where users are randomly matched with strangers. However, this feature has also ignited concerns about likely contact with unsuitable content. While the developers assert to have implemented protective features, including complaint systems and moderation efforts, many users persist to share doubts. Ultimately, assessing this Monkey app's security requires a careful assessment at both its designed function and the potential risks involved.

Does Monkey App Appropriate for Youngsters?
Determining whether the Monkey App is an safe space for younger users is challenging. While it boasts features intended to pair people through short videos, concerns regarding content moderation plus potential exposure to mature material persist. The app's attention on live video interactions demonstrates robust safeguards against abuse or dangerous behavior, raising questions about its overall suitability for kids. Parents should closely consider these aspects before letting their kids to use the application.
